Undergraduate Tuition & Fees

The following table compares 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ees between selected colleges. The average undergraduate tuition & fees is $1,274 for in-state students and $9,564 for out-of-state students. The 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ees of selected colleges are increased by 5.02% compared to the previous year.
Among the selected colleges, Cuesta College requires the most expensive tuition & fees of $11,000 and Lassen Community College has the lowest tuition & fees of $8,224 for undergraduate programs.
